Investment screening systems have actually progressed significantly in response to evolving international fiscal situations and growing security factors. These systems enable governments to examine proposed purchases before their completion, allowing for appropriate conditions to become imposed or, in remarkable situations, for financial investments to be prevented completely. The scope of such assessments generally covers industries deemed essential to national interests, including telecom, power infrastructure, security technology, and tactical manufacturing capabilities.
